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4071 68085116515 321052 484
6475267079 845
6475267079 845
83603710757 06676259006 834052704 44168
All about undefined
Interested in learning more?
6475267079 845
83603710757 06676259006 834052704 44168
See more
54161649211 94712
6580 2414 7102
See more
92139419604 5029 61
8552216 971263489 691 8135
See more